Important!
• After an SD card has been copied, it can no longer be used. However, it must be
stored in the machine to serve as proof of purchase by the customer.
• The original card can also be used to perform an undo procedure (SP 5873 002).
Before you store an SD card, label it carefully so it can be identified easily if you
need to do the undo procedure (see below).
Undo Exec
Do this procedure if you moved an option from the original SD card to another card
by mistake and you need to restore the original SD card.
1. Turn the main switch OFF.
2. Put the SD cards into the SD card slots as follows:
SD Card B140 Series B246 Series
Source (with copied appli.) C1 C2
Target (now blank) C3 C3
3. Turn the main switch ON.
4. Do SP5873-002 (Undo Exec).
5. Follow the instructions of the operation panel messages.
6. Turn the main switch OFF.
7. Remove the Source SD card (from C1 of B140 Series, C2 of B246 Series).
8. Remove the option Target SD card from C3.
9. Insert restored SD card (the target) into the SD card slot.
B140 Series C1
B246 Series C2
10. Turn the main switch ON.
11. Do SP5990-005 (Loading Program) and make sure the program runs correctly.
12. Turn the main switch OFF.
13. Remove the SD card.
